Q: What are the immigration and customs procedures upon arrival in Auckland?

A: Upon arrival in Auckland, travelers must complete immigration and customs procedures. Here’s what to expect:
  • Immigration: Present your passport, visa, and completed arrival card to the immigration officer. Answer any questions about your travel purpose and duration.
  • Customs: Declare any restricted items, including food, plants, and animal products. New Zealand has strict biosecurity laws, so undeclared items may result in fines.
  • Baggage Claim: Collect your luggage and proceed to the customs inspection area.
  • Exit: Once cleared, you can exit the airport or proceed to connecting flights.

Ensure all documents are readily accessible and accurately completed to avoid delays.

Q: What visa documents do I need for traveling from Dubai to Auckland in April?

A: For traveling from Dubai to Auckland, you will need a valid passport with at least 6 months of validity from your date of arrival in New Zealand. Additionally, you will require a visitor visa unless you qualify for visa-free entry under New Zealand's visa waiver program. The visitor visa application process typically involves:
  • Completing an online application through the New Zealand Immigration website.
  • Providing proof of sufficient funds (NZD 1,000 per month of stay or NZD 400 per month if accommodation is prepaid).
  • Submitting a return or onward ticket.
  • Providing a recent passport-sized photograph.
  • Paying the visa application fee (approximately NZD 211).

Processing times can range from 20 to 30 days, so it is advisable to apply well in advance of your travel date. Ensure all documents are accurate and complete to avoid delays.

Q: What are the currency exchange options and payment methods in Auckland?

A: In Auckland, the local currency is the New Zealand Dollar (NZD). Here are your currency exchange and payment options:
  • Currency Exchange: Exchange money at Auckland Airport, local banks, or currency exchange centers like Travelex. Airport rates may be higher, so compare options.
  • ATMs: Widely available and accept international debit and credit cards. Withdrawal fees may apply.
  • Credit/Debit Cards: Accepted at most establishments. Visa and Mastercard are the most commonly used.
  • Contactless Payments: Popular in New Zealand, including Apple Pay and Google Pay.

Carry a mix of cash and cards for convenience, and notify your bank of international travel to avoid transaction issues.

About Auckland (AKL)

Situated on a narrow strip of land that joins the Northland peninsula to the rest of the North Island, Auckland is the largest city and main transport hub of New Zealand. The city oozes with a large number of yachts which huddle at Waitemata Harbour and Hauraki Gulf, and thus is known as 'City of Sails'. Auckland is generally built on a giant volcanic field which comprises of 48 volcanoes that impart grace to the land, and due to this, it is also known as 'City of Extinct Volcanoes'. Owing to the city's landscape with seamless beauty, giant harbor and innumerable islands, the place presents to its visitors a mix of urban fun and country like soothing joy. The city is quite famous for its water activities. You can enjoy a grand cruise on a yacht or launch, that travels from central Auckland. Here Auckland's Dolphin Explorer provides you marine mammal eco-safaris that surf in Hauraki Gulf Marine Park to show you bottlenose dolphins, Brydes whales and orca. For the sake of fun of yacht racing you can participate in the yacht races that are periodically launched in the waters. Ferries across to Devonport are available that take you for a delicious lunch or a shopping spree. The multitude islands of Hauraki Gulf which is situated on the entrance into Auckland City, are the major source of enjoyment and exploration. An half hour ferry ride from city centre takes you to Waiheke Island to enjoy drinks and beachcombing. Nature lovers can explore the wildlife sanctuary on Tiritiri Matangi where you can photograph the flora and fauna. Similarly pleasurable nature visits can be undertaken on Great Barrier Island where you can peek at historic kauri dams, and take a dip in natural hot springs. Not only natural activities, but there is a peculiar urban sophistication also about this city. Have spectacular views from Sky Tower, where you can indulge in Sky walk or Sky jump.
